How It All Began
A highlight event for our community, Youth Forum Switzerland (YFS) was founded by ISZL students who, after attending the World Economic Forum’s Open Forum in Davos, saw the need for a space where young people could not only be heard, but truly listened to.
Since its launch in 2017, YFS has grown into an international platform that brings together thousands of students from across Switzerland and Europe for a day of thought-provoking panel discussions, hands-on workshops, and conversations with global leaders, innovators, and changemakers. Each year, it highlights the issues shaping our future and creates space for students to connect, reflect, and lead with fresh ideas.

Learning by Leading
YFS is entirely student-led, with Grade 11 and 12 students taking ownership of every aspect of the event, from inviting speakers and shaping the programme to leading communications and coordinating logistics.
This hands-on experience is more than just event planning. It’s a chance for students to lead with purpose, work collaboratively, and develop real-world skills in organisation, public speaking, media engagement, and strategic thinking.
Just as importantly, it empowers them to step confidently into their roles as global citizens, contributing to the conversations that are shaping our world and inspiring others to do the same.

YFS Through the Years
- 2018: The inaugural Youth Forum Switzerland takes place, inspired by ISZL student experience at the WEF Open Forum. The event focuses on youth engagement in global challenges.
- 2019: The forum expands its themes and brings in expert voices on innovation, equity, and sustainability.
- 2020: YFS draws over 1,000 student participants and features high-profile speakers from diverse sectors.
- 2021–2024: The forum continues to evolve with sessions on climate action, social justice, digital ethics, and the future of education.
- 2025: YFS celebrates its 8th anniversary with renewed energy, offering students a platform to lead and be heard.
Turning Ideas to Impact
Through YFS, ISZL students aren’t just inspired to act, they’re equipped to lead real change. In line with the forum’s strong focus on sustainability, the YFS team has launched a series of initiatives aimed at reducing the school’s environmental impact and moving toward a carbon-negative future.
From cutting waste on campus to running textbook resale programmes, these student-led efforts are helping ISZL take important steps toward becoming one of the first zero-waste, carbon-negative schools in the world.
